WebAn open class is one that commonly accepts the addition of new words, while a closed class is one to which new items are very rarely added. Open classes normally contain large numbers of words, while closed classes are much smaller. What are open word classes? We can distinguish between open and closed classes of words. The open classes in English are nouns, lexical verbs, adjectives, and adverbs. Ver mais Open-class words comprise a large portion of any language. Unlike closed-class words, which are finite, the possibility of creating and adding new words to an open word-class is practically infinite.
